The Neurobiological Basis of Adolescent Behavior

To implement the strategies proposed in Funes’ work, one must first understand the Dual-Systems Model of adolescent brain development. This model highlights a temporal gap between the maturation of two primary brain systems:

  • The Socio-Emotional System: Located primarily in the limbic system (including the amygdala and ventral striatum), this system is sensitive to rewards, peer influence, and emotional stimuli. It matures early, triggered by pubertal onset.
  • The Cognitive Control System: Located in the prefrontal cortex (PFC), this system governs executive functions such as planning, impulse control, and risk assessment. It does not reach full maturity until the mid-twenties.

The resulting maturational imbalance explains why adolescents may possess adult-like reasoning capabilities in “cold cognition” scenarios (low emotion) but fail to exercise those same skills in “hot cognition” scenarios (high emotional or social pressure). Education, therefore, must act as an external prefrontal cortex, providing the structure that the biological brain has yet to finalize.

Pedagogy of Interiority and Emotional Intelligence

A central pillar in the Graó educational series is the Pedagogy of Interiority. This is not a religious concept but a psychological one, focusing on the development of self-awareness and the ability to process internal states. In a technical sense, this involves training the adolescent in metacognition—thinking about their own thinking. By developing an “inner compass,” the individual becomes less susceptible to external volatility and more capable of autonomous decision-making.

Technical Analysis: The 9 Key Ideas Breakdown

The framework developed by Jaume Funes can be categorized into three operational domains: Relational Dynamics, Boundary Management, and Identity Facilitation.

Domain 1: Relational Dynamics (Ideas 1-3)

The first stage involves re-engineering the communication protocol between the adult and the adolescent. Technical communication in this context requires the transition from Vertical Hierarchy (commander-subordinate) to Horizontal Support (mentor-mentee).

  • Active Listening Protocols: This involves the suspension of immediate judgment to facilitate a “safe data transfer” from the adolescent. If an adolescent perceives a high probability of immediate sanction or lecture, they will employ encryption (secrecy) or firewalling (withdrawal).
  • The Adult as a Referent: The adult must maintain a stable emotional baseline. In technical terms, this is Emotional Regulation Modeling. If the adult reacts with high emotionality, it triggers the adolescent's amygdala, leading to a feedback loop of escalation.

Domain 2: Boundary Management (Ideas 4-6)

Boundaries in adolescence are often misunderstood as rigid barriers. A more accurate technical model is Variable Scaffolding.

Boundary TypeTechnical ObjectiveImplementation Strategy
Fixed BoundariesSafety and Legal ComplianceNon-negotiable rules regarding physical safety and core ethics.
Flexible BoundariesAutonomy DevelopmentNegotiable parameters regarding schedules, hobbies, and aesthetics.
Dynamic BoundariesResponsibility TestingExpansion of freedom based on demonstrated competency and reliability.

Domain 3: Identity and Risk (Ideas 7-9)

The final domain addresses the adolescent's interaction with the outside world, including peer groups and digital environments. Risk is not viewed as something to be eliminated entirely (which is statistically impossible) but as something to be mitigated and managed.

Practical Implementation: A Step-by-Step Field Guide

Implementing the 9 Key Ideas requires a systematic approach. Educators should follow these procedural steps to establish a functional pedagogical environment.

Phase 1: Environment Stabilization

  1. De-escalate existing conflicts: Remove the immediate pressure of academic or behavioral demands to establish a baseline of trust.
  2. Define the 'Negotiation Zone': Clearly identify which aspects of life are up for debate and which are fixed safety requirements.
  3. Establish Regular Touchpoints: Create non-confrontational spaces for communication (e.g., shared activities) where the adolescent is not the “target” of an intervention.

Phase 2: Capability Building

  1. Emotional Labeling: Assist the adolescent in identifying the physiological markers of their emotions (e.g., “Your heart is racing; that might be anxiety rather than anger”).
  2. Scenario Simulation: Use “What If” scenarios to practice decision-making in a low-stakes environment, strengthening the prefrontal cortex connections.
  3. Promote Interiority: Encourage reflective practices such as journaling, meditation, or artistic expression to process complex identities.

Phase 3: Autonomy Transfer

  1. Gradual Release of Responsibility: Move from “I do, you watch” to “We do together” to “You do, I monitor.”
  2. Natural Consequences: Allow the adolescent to experience the non-harmful results of poor decisions. This provides the most effective feedback loop for learning.

Case Studies and Troubleshooting

Case Study 1: The Digital Native and Screen Dependency

Scenario: A 14-year-old exhibits aggressive behavior when digital devices are restricted. Traditional confiscation leads to a total breakdown in communication.

Application of the 9 Ideas: Instead of focusing on the device, the educator focuses on the reason for use (Social connectivity? Escape?). The technical solution involves Time-Budgeting. The adolescent is given a weekly quota of hours and must manage them. If the quota is exceeded, the consequence is a reduction in next week's quota (natural consequence) rather than an emotional confrontation.

Case Study 2: Academic Disengagement

Scenario: An adolescent with high cognitive potential stops completing assignments, identifying school as “useless.”

Solution: Apply the concept of Meaning-Making. Connect academic concepts to the adolescent’s personal interests or social identity. If the adolescent values social justice, frame history and literature through the lens of power dynamics. Shift the focus from “grades” to “competency.”

Common Operational Failures

  • The “Friendship Trap”: Adults attempting to be “friends” lose their status as a reference point. The adolescent needs an adult, not another peer.
  • Inconsistency: If boundaries shift based on the adult's mood, the adolescent perceives the environment as unpredictable and reverts to survival-based (limbic) behaviors.
  • Over-Explaining: While dialogue is key, excessive lecturing (“The Sermon”) triggers cognitive shutdown. Keep interventions concise and data-driven.
